About Miami Springs Senior High School

Miami Springs Senior High School serves 1,067 students in grades 9-12 in the heart of Miami Springs, Florida. This regular public high school operates with 44 full-time equivalent teachers, creating a student-teacher ratio of 24.2:1 within Miami-Dade County's educational system. Academically, the school has significant room for growth, with 38% of students achieving proficiency or above in ELA/Reading across grade levels.

Miami Springs Senior High currently ranks in the 14th percentile among Florida high schools, indicating focused efforts are needed to support student achievement and college readiness. The school draws from a diverse suburban community where the median household income reaches $74,819 and 42% of residents hold bachelor's degrees or higher. With a poverty rate of 14.4%, the surrounding neighborhood of ZIP code 33166 represents a mix of economic backgrounds, with median home values around $466,500 reflecting the area's desirability.

Located at 751 Dove Avenue, Miami Springs Senior High sits in a well-established suburban setting that provides students with both residential stability and access to the broader Miami metropolitan area's opportunities and resources.

What Parents Should Know

The student-teacher ratio at Miami Springs Senior High School is 24.2:1, which is higher than the national average. This may mean larger class sizes, so parents should ask about classroom support, teaching assistants, and how the school differentiates instruction for students who need extra help.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Miami Springs Senior High School has a median household income of $78,166. It is a well-educated community where 42%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$489,200, with a median rent of $1,766/month. The area has a poverty rate of 14.4%. The average commute for residents is 25 minutes.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about Miami Springs Senior High School

What grades does Miami Springs Senior High School serve?

Miami Springs Senior High School serves students in grades 9th through 12th.

How many students attend Miami Springs Senior High School?

Miami Springs Senior High School has an enrollment of approximately 1,067 students.

What is the student-teacher ratio at Miami Springs Senior High School?

The student-teacher ratio at Miami Springs Senior High School is 24.2:1. A lower ratio generally means more individual attention per student. The national average is approximately 16:1 for public schools.

How does Miami Springs Senior High School rank in FL?

Miami Springs Senior High School is ranked #3714 out of 3,777 schools in FL.

What is Miami Springs Senior High School's MySchoolScout rating?

Miami Springs Senior High School has a composite rating of 3.2 out of 10 on MySchoolScout. This score combines academic performance, student growth, and school environment into a single score. Equity data is shown separately for context.

What are the test scores at Miami Springs Senior High School?

Based on the most recent state assessment data, Miami Springs Senior High School has 26.0% math proficiency and 39.5% reading/ELA proficiency.

Is Miami Springs Senior High School a charter school?

No, Miami Springs Senior High School is not a charter school. It is a traditional public school operated by the local school district.

Is Miami Springs Senior High School a Title I school?

No, Miami Springs Senior High School is not currently a Title I school.

What does the Free & Reduced Lunch percentage mean for Miami Springs Senior High School?

60.6% of students at Miami Springs Senior High School qualify for free or reduced-price lunch. This is a commonly used indicator of economic need and provides important context when interpreting test scores.
